Output 85a911d791f9a7acbf46ef0db442f21e80f476a8b2c0856783f3991ea3b9098a:0

value
21986452
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f3f1f120d2a4e458ff560a55ee977d9987bb4e OP_EQUALVERIFY OP_CHECKSIG
address
1MEaZznGVMr2hBW1ebVa4rqSFJuWwMC8Gf
transaction
85a911d791f9a7acbf46ef0db442f21e80f476a8b2c0856783f3991ea3b9098a
spent
true